Denys Pidruchnyi (Ukrainian: Денис Вадимович Підручний; born 10 July 2001) is a professional Ukrainian football midfielder who plays for Metalist Kharkiv.[1]

Career[edit]

Born in Kyiv,[2] Pidruchnyi began to play football in his native city, where he joined local Obolon-Zmina youth sportive school.

After spent two years in Lithuania, he returned to Ukraine and in February 2020 signed contract with FC Oleksandriya and played in the Ukrainian Premier League Reserves competition.
